/**
 * @file
 * Block Styling
 */


.block { /* Block wrapper */
  margin-bottom: 1.5em;
}

.block.first { /* The first block in the region */
  margin:0;
  padding:0;
}

.block.last { /* The last block in the region */
}

.block.odd { /* Zebra striping for each block in the region */
}

.block.even { /* Zebra striping for each block in the region */
}

h2.block-title { /* Block title */
}

#block-aggregator-category-1 { /* Block for the latest news items in the first category */
}

#block-aggregator-feed-1 { /* Block for the latest news items in the first feed */
}

#block-block-1 { /* First block created with "Add block" link */
}

#block-blog-recent { /* "Recent blog posts" block */
}

#block-book-navigation { /* "Book navigation" block for the current book's table of contents */
}

#block-comment-recent { /* "Recent comments" block */
}

#block-forum-active { /* "Active forum topics" block */
}

#block-forum-new { /* "New forum topics" block */
}

#block-locale-language { /* Language switcher block */
}

#block-menu-menu-Exhibit-Section { /* Custom menu block */
}

#block-node-recent { /* "Recent content" block */
}

#block-node-syndicate { /* "Syndicate" block for primary RSS feed; see also page.css's .feed-icon */
}

#block-poll-recent { /* "Most recent poll" block */
}

#block-profile-author-information { /* "Author information" block for the profile of the page's author */
}

#block-search-form { /* "Search form" block */
}

#block-shortcut-shortcuts { /* "Shortcuts" block */
}

#block-statistics-popular { /* "Popular content" block */
}

#block-system-main-menu { /* "Main menu" block */
}

#block-system-management { /* "Management" block for Drupal management menu */
}

#block-system-navigation { /* "Navigation" block for Drupal navigation menu */
}

#block-system-user-menu { /* "User menu" block for Drupal user menu */
}

#block-system-help { /* "System help" block */
}

#block-system-main { /* "Main page content" block */
}

#block-system-powered-by { /* "Powered by Drupal" block */
  width: 150px;
  color: #fff;
  float:right;
  clear:both;
  padding-left: 25px;
}

#block-user-login { /* "User login form" block */
padding:5px 10px 10px 10px;
background-color:#9C0;
border-radius: 15px 15px 15px 15px;
}

#block-user-new { /* "Who's new" block for a list of the newest users */
}

#block-user-online { /* "Who's online" block for a list of the online users */
}




#block-superfish-2 { /* Smlb "superfish-2 SPONSOR Second Sidebar Menu" block */
margin-top:50px;
}


#block-superfish-3 { /* Smlb "superfish-3 ABOUT US Second Sidebar Menu" block */
margin-top:60px;
}

#block-superfish-4 { /* Smlb "superfish-4 HOMEPage Navbar Menu" block */
height:;
}


#block-superfish-5 { /* Smlb "superfish-5 INVOLVED Second Sidebar Menu" block */
margin-top:60px;
}


#block-block-17 { /* Smlb "Top Links Bar" block */
width: 100%;
height:32px;
table-layout:auto;
background-color:#;
/*padding-top: 1px*/
}

#block-block-33 {  /* Smlb "Top Links Bar Alternate-1" block */
width: 100%;
height:32px;
table-layout:auto;
background-color:#;
/*padding-top: 1px*/
}

#block-block-11 { /* Smlb "REGISTER Button" block (top of second sidebar Home Pages) */
height:110px;
background-image:url(/sites/all/themes/cansiaconference1/images/Register-Button-BevelNoTxtRndCorWRed190px.png);
margin-bottom:18px;
}


#block-block-28 { /* Smlb "REGISTER Button" block (top of second sidebar Attend Pages) */
height:110px;
background-image:url(/sites/all/themes/cansiaconference1/images/Register-Button-BevelNoTxtRndCorWRed190px.png);
margin-bottom:18px;
}


#block-block-4 { /* Smlb "SPONSOR Button" block (top of second sidebar Sponsor Pages) */
height:110px;
background-image:url(/sites/all/themes/cansiaconference1/images/Register-Button-BevelNoTxtRndCorWRed190px.png);
margin-left:0;
margin-bottom:18px;
}

#block-block-2 { /* Smlb "REQUEST BOOTH Button" block (top of second sidebar Exhibit Pages) */
height:110px;
background-image:url(/sites/all/themes/cansiaconference1/images/Register-Button-BevelNoTxtRndCorWRed190px.png);
margin-bottom:18px;
}

#block-block-10 { /* Smlb "Top Sponsors" block (block #2 in second sidebar) */
height:120px;
background-image:url(/sites/all/themes/cansiaconference1/images/PresentPartnerButton-Orange.png);
background-repeat: no-repeat;
background-position: top center;
padding-top:50px;
border: solid 1px #f90;
border-radius: 15px 15px 15px 15px; 
  -moz-border-radius: 15px 15px 15px 15px; 
  -webkit-border-radius: 15px 15px 15px 15px;
}

#block-block-27 { /* Smlb "Top Partners" block (block #3 in second sidebar) */
height:410px;
background-image:url(/sites/all/themes/cansiaconference1/images/ThankPartnersBan-Cyan.png);
background-repeat: no-repeat;
background-position: top center;
padding-top:50px;
border: solid 1px #09c;
border-radius: 15px 15px 15px 15px; 
  -moz-border-radius: 15px 15px 15px 15px; 
  -webkit-border-radius: 15px 15px 15px 15px;
}

#block-block-31 { /* Smlb "Homepage Filler Block-1" (in second sidebar) Currently holding Twitter widget */
height:300px;
width:150px;
background-color:#;
}


#block-block-32 { /* Smlb "Attend pages Filler Block-1" (in second sidebar) */
margin-top:650px;
height:700px;
background-color:#09C;
}


#block-block-26 { /* Smlb "HomePage—Page Content" block */
margin-top:150px;
margin-bottom:40px;
width: 100%;
}

#block-block-19 { /* Smlb "HomePage—Notification | Advisories" block */
Height: 275px;
width:740px;
border: solid 1px #f90;
border-radius: 15px 15px 15px 15px; 
  -moz-border-radius: 15px 15px 15px 15px; 
  -webkit-border-radius: 15px 15px 15px 15px;
}

#block-block-20 { /* Smlb "HomePage—SixPackTL" block */
width:220px;
height:220px;
float:left;
border:solid 1px #F90;
 border-radius: 15px 15px 15px 15px; 
  -moz-border-radius: 15px 15px 15px 15px; 
  -webkit-border-radius: 15px 15px 15px 15px;
background-image:url(/sites/SolarOntarioSite/files/images/SolOnt-13-FiveReasons-Square.png);
background-repeat: no-repeat;
background-position: top center;
margin:0px 20px 0px 0px;
padding: 0px 5px 10px 5px;
}

#block-block-21 { /* Smlb "HomePage—SixPackTC" block */
width:220px;
height:220px;
float: inherit;
/* border:solid 1px #F90; */
 border-radius: 15px 15px 15px 15px; 
  -moz-border-radius: 15px 15px 15px 15px; 
  -webkit-border-radius: 15px 15px 15px 15px;
background-image:url(/sites/SolarOntarioSite/files/images/SolOnt-13-Exhibit-Square.png);
background-repeat: no-repeat;
background-position: top center;
margin:0px 20px 0px 0px;
padding: 0px 5px 10px 5px;
}

#block-block-22 { /* Smlb "HomePage—SixPackTR" block */
width:220px;
height:220px;
float: inherit;
border:solid 1px #F90;
 border-radius: 15px 15px 15px 15px; 
  -moz-border-radius: 15px 15px 15px 15px; 
  -webkit-border-radius: 15px 15px 15px 15px;
background-image:url(/sites/SolarOntarioSite/files/images/SolOnt-13-Sponsor-Square-3.png);
background-repeat: no-repeat;
background-position: top center;
margin:0 0 0 0;
padding: 0px 5px 10px 5px;
}

#block-block-23 { /* Smlb "HomePage—SixPackBL" block */
width:220px;
height:220px;
float: left;
/* border:solid 1px #F90; */
 border-radius: 15px 15px 15px 15px; 
  -moz-border-radius: 15px 15px 15px 15px; 
  -webkit-border-radius: 15px 15px 15px 15px;
background-image: url(/sites/SolarOntarioSite/files/images/SolOnt-13-CanSIA-Square2.png);
background-repeat: no-repeat;
background-position: top center;
margin:20px 20px 40px 0px;
padding: 5px 5px 5px 5px;
}

#block-block-24 { /* Smlb "HomePage—SixPackBC" block */
width:220px;
height:220px;
float: inherit;
border:solid 1px #F90;
 border-radius: 15px 15px 15px 15px; 
  -moz-border-radius: 15px 15px 15px 15px; 
  -webkit-border-radius: 15px 15px 15px 15px;
background-image:url(/sites/SolarOntarioSite/files/images/SolOnt-13-SUFS-Square.png);
background-repeat: no-repeat;
background-position: top center;
margin:20px 20px 40px 0px;
padding: 5px 5px 5px 5px;
}

#block-block-25 { /* Smlb "HomePage—SixPackBR" block */
width:220px;
height:220px;
float: inherit;
border:solid 1px #F90;
 border-radius: 15px 15px 15px 15px; 
  -moz-border-radius: 15px 15px 15px 15px; 
  -webkit-border-radius: 15px 15px 15px 15px;
background-image:url(/sites/SolarOntarioSite/files/images/SolOnt-13-SolarTV-Square.png);
background-repeat: no-repeat;
background-position: top center;
margin:20px 20px 40px 0px;
padding: 5px 5px 5px 5px;
}

#block-block-34 { /* Smlb "footer-full width" block */
width:100%;
height:30px;
float: inherit;
font-size:12px;
color:#FFF;
margin-top:0;
padding: 0px 5px 10px 5px;
border-left: 1px solid #;
background-color:#000;
}

#block-block-13 { /* Smlb "footer-1" block */
width:175px;
float:left;
font-size:12px;
color:#FFF;
margin-top:0 ;
padding: 0px 5px 10px 5px;
}

#block-block-14 { /* "Smlb "footer-2" block */
width:175px;
float: inherit;
font-size:12px;
color:#FFF;
margin-top:0;
padding: 0px 5px 10px 5px;
border-left: 1px solid #FC0
}

#block-block-15 { /* Smlb "footer-3" block */
width:175px;
float: inherit;
font-size:12px;
color:#FFF;
margin-top:0;
padding: 0px 5px 10px 5px;
border-left: 1px solid #FC0
}

#block-block-29 { /* Smlb "footer-4 (right)" block */
width:175px;
float: inherit;
font-size:12px;
color:#FFF;
margin-top:0;
padding: 0px 5px 10px 5px;
border-left: 1px solid #FC0
}

#block-block-30 { /* Smlb "footer-5 (right)" block */
width:175px;
float: inherit;
font-size:12px;
color:#FFF;
margin-top:0;
padding: 0px 5px 10px 5px;
border-left: 1px solid #FC0
}


#block-nivo-slider-nivo-slider { /* Smlb "Nivo Slider" block */
width: 750px;
}

#block-menu-block-1 {
height:300px;
border: solid 1px #f90;
margin-top: 10px;
}

#block-views-infuriating-block { /* Smlb "Slide Deck" block */
margin: 0;
padding:0;
}


#block-views-slider-sixpack-top-left-block { /* Smlb "HomePage—SixPackTL" block */
width:230px;
height:230px;
float:left;
border:solid 1px #F90;
border-radius: 15px 15px 15px 15px; 
  -moz-border-radius: 15px 15px 15px 15px; 
  -webkit-border-radius: 15px 15px 15px 15px;
margin:0px 20px 0px 0px;
}



#block-views-views-nivo-slider-block { /* Smlb "Views Nivo slider" block */
width:500px;
height:;
margin-bottom:300px;
}


#block-block-35 { /* Smlb "Sidebar Filler Block-1" */
height:300px;
width:150px;
background-color:#;
}
